Summary

A review of Hulu's series "Alice and Steve," starring Jemaine Clement and Nicola Walker as two middle-aged best friends in London. The show is a 'wrong-com' where Steve, a divorced celebrity hairstylist, starts dating a much younger woman who happens to be the daughter of Alice's new partner, putting their decades-long friendship to the test. The review highlights the comedic chemistry between the leads and the show's unique twist on romantic comedy conventions.
